Pre-race routine:

Stayed overnight at a hotel. Got there at 6, setup transition area, got bodymarked, found all ins and outs and checked out the beach and the long T1. Put on wetsuit during pre-race meeting.
Event warmup:

Walked down to the swim. Half hour delay at the beach due to a broken down car on the course. REALLY HOT during the wait.

Post race
Warm down:

Drank waterbottle and sat in the shade. Loved the filled cold waterbottle and cold washcloth they handed us at the end. The canopy and tub of ice was nice too.

What limited your ability to perform faster:

HEAT. If it hadn't been so hot or if the course had been shaded, I feel my run would have gone better. Started the run in 2nd and ended last.
